We are so happy to introduce Jessie Wade in this episode about the overturning of Roe v Wade to explain the background of abortion rights so we can begin to unravel the effects that this decision will have on women in the US.
Some of the topics we will cover include:
- abortion legislation globally
- how many women are directly impacted
- the background of Roe v Wade (1973)
- Planned Parenthood v Casey (1992)
- Dobbs v Jackson Women's Health Organization (2022)
- trigger laws in the US
- the history of modern anti-abortion rhetoric including midwifery and eugenics
- the class and racial disparity
- examples of information about safe abortions
